See moreThe Polk Audio PSW10 features composite woofer, klippel optimized woofer, dynamic balance, intelligent amplifier, sturdy feet and loud and low rated.
The Polk Audio PSW10 features high performance floorstanding loudspeaker (subwoofer). It offers bass duty performance and it is said to allow main speakers to work on the mids and highs. This subwoofer features composite type of woofer which is also said to outperform competitors’ subwoofers. The Klippel Distortion Analyzer functions as optimizer to the subwoofer’s motor structure, voice coil alignment and suspension at extreme listening levels. The dynamic balance uses laser Interferometry method to analyze the speaker’s microscopic behaviour which tunes out unwanted resonance and distortion with selected combination of materials, geometry and construction techniques. It offers intelligent amplifiers which is able to channel more power to the subwoofer while using little power at low volumes or standby mode. The Polk Audio PSW10 features sturdy feet which keeps the subwoofer from sliding across the floor when played at high volumes. The subwoofer offers “Loud and Low” Spec which is said to allow easy and accurate comparison of performance from different subwoofers measured the same way.
The Polk Audio PSW10 features overall frequency response of 35Hz to 200Hz. It offers lower limit of 40Hz dB and Upper limit of 160Hz dB. This subwoofer has crossover of a variable 80Hz to 160Hz. It also offers inputs with speaker level and line level. In addition to this, the outputs provide speaker level. This subwoofer is measured at (H x W x D) 36.51 x 35.56 x 40.96 cm.

The name "Monitor" is special to Polk Audio. The original Polk Audio Monitor Series, produced in the mid-1970s, ushered in the modern loudspeaker era by setting the standard for performance and value. The original Monitor Series is the line that made Polk Audio famous with its simple, sturdy construction, clear, accurate sound, powerful bass and superior imaging, all at a price that made great sound available to everyone. The SW-10 is decently musical with no fatiguing thump- adjusted correctly and operated within its limits. Its able to fill a small room and has decent LF extension. Compact, attractive and appears well made. With 50 watts, it has limited dynamics, so HT use is limited to low power systems.
